I'm still working on a model of an F-15C flying with the Massachusetts ANG. Photos from Ken Middleton's great collection show the planes carrying training versions of AIM-120s with no fins. Is it reasonable to assume that these missiles simply don't have the aft rocket segment attached? The time period is around 2010.
